NEW YORK (AP) — The feud between Ticketmaster and Taylor Swift’s “Eras” tour is far from over — as recent events have weighed on fans hoping to land tickets in France.
On Tuesday, after some fans reported problems accessing the Ticketmaster website, sales of six of Swift’s upcoming shows in Paris and Lyon were suddenly delayed. The explanation wasn’t immediately clear, but in posts on Ticketmaster’s French Twitter several hours after the break began, the ticket seller indicated an issue with a third-party vendor.
Ticketmaster directed the Associated Press to the Twitter statement. Ticketmaster confirmed in the messages that tickets for shows in France were still available and the supplier was “working to resolve this issue as soon as possible”.
The company added that any unused codes to purchase tickets on Tuesday will remain valid — and affected fans will be notified directly of the new sale date and time. The new schedules have not yet been determined.
Chaos arrived on Tuesday after the spectacular crash seen last November in Ticketmaster ticket sales for their US tour ‘Eras’ – when Ticketmaster’s website crashed during a pre-sale event for Swift’s Stadium Tour and thousands of people lost their tickets after hours of waiting. At the time, the company said its site was inundated with both fan and bot attacks, which it claimed were consumers in order to get tickets and sell them on secondary sites. The company later issued an apology “to Taylor and all her fans – especially those who had a horrible experience trying to buy tickets”.
Swift expressed her frustration on behalf of fans in November, noting on Instagram that “it hurts me to see mistakes happen without looking back.”
Many lawmakers have accused Ticketmaster of abusing its power as the dominant ticket seller to consumers. Federal and state authorities stepped in to investigate the fiasco.
Ticketmaster, which merged with Live Nation in 2010, is the world’s largest ticket seller, handling 500 million tickets each year in more than 30 countries. About 70% of tickets to major concert venues in the United States are sold through Ticketmaster, according to data from a federal lawsuit filed by consumers last year.
Anger at the ticket seller resurfaced on Tuesday after ticket sales in France were delayed.
“TicketMaster is a poorly managed company whose poor practices stem in part from its monopolistic position in the business of concert ticket distribution,” Shobha Ghosh, a Syracuse University law professor who specializes in antitrust law, said in a press release.
Swift is wrapping up her 52-date US tour, which is set to conclude with shows in Los Angeles in early August. Its international shows begin in Mexico City on August 24. She is to give four concerts in Paris in May 2024 and two shows in Lyon next June.
